Trenchless sewer repair in Short Hills replaces damaged sewer lines using pipe lining or pipe bursting methods — without digging up your yard, driveway, or landscaping. It works for most sewer line problems including cracks, root intrusion, and offset joints. Magnet Plumbing uses camera inspection to confirm trenchless repair is the right approach for your specific line condition.
Burst pipes, gas leaks, sewer backups, and flooding all require immediate emergency plumbing response in Short Hills. A burst pipe can release hundreds of gallons per hour, and gas leaks pose fire and explosion risks. Your main water shutoff valve in Short Hills is typically located near the water meter, near the front foundation, or in the basement or utility room. Turn the valve clockwise to close it. In Short Hills, homeowners insurance typically covers sudden and accidental plumbing damage such as a burst pipe flooding your home. The cost of repairing the pipe itself may not be covered, but the resulting water damage often is. Gradual leaks and corrosion from neglected maintenance are usually excluded. Chemical drain cleaners can damage older pipes in Short Hills homes, especially PVC, brass, or aging galvanized plumbing. The caustic chemicals can eat through pipe walls over time and are hazardous if they splash on skin or eyes. Most tank water heaters last 8 to 12 years. Consider replacement when your unit is over 10 years old, produces rusty or discolored water, makes rumbling or popping noises, or requires frequent repairs.
